Augusto Stoffel <arstoffel@gmail.com> writes:

> The first python-shell-send-string call indeed works.  The second one
> produces an error, because a temporary file is created in the local
> machine instead of the remote one.  The same kind of error happens if
> one tries to evaluate the region on the entire buffer.
>
> I've attached a small patch to fix this.

Thanks; applied to Emacs 28.
